This position pays $18.65 per hour (including shift premium) with increases at 90 and 360 days if meeting expectations. The role involves pulling totes, packages, or orders from a conveyor or pallet, scanning, sorting, and delivering them to a holding area or the next destination until all line items are accounted for and consolidated. The associate will confirm order completion and transport orders to the appropriate location. Operation of a pallet jack, stock chaser, flatbed cart, or rider pallet jack may be required with in-house certification. The associate will ensure TTI meets or exceeds internal and external customer expectations for quality, cost, and on-time delivery within their assigned areas, meeting established quality goals (parts per million errors) and productivity goals. Active participation in job qualification audits and strict adherence to standard operating procedures are expected. Maintaining acceptable time and attendance based on TTI policies and availability for overtime as required by business demands are crucial. A positive, team-oriented attitude, collaboration, and cooperation to complete work assignments effectively and efficiently are essential. The role requires contributing to the operations team's success by accepting "other duties as required," working independently with minimal supervision, maintaining a sense of urgency, and a positive attitude focused on desired results. Ensuring a safe working environment by adhering to policies and notifying management of hazards is also a key responsibility. Support for daily warehouse department metrics on safety, quality, delivery, and cost, along with performing FOD and location maintenance to ensure 5S standards, are expected. Active cross-training in other areas as required is also part of the role.
